The thesis presents the overall activities involved in model based development of a test harness for a control software. This is illustrated by a case study on the Alpha Shipmate control software for an Electronic Control Unit of a Marine Diesel Engine.
The development of the test harness includes study and use of Object Oriented Analysis and a Model Based Design Approach. The development uses UML as supported by the Rhapsody tool. We also employ some design patterns at the design phase.
The test harness supports executing test scripts using Testing and Test Control Notation version 3 (TTCN-3). It has a Java GUI which is interfaced with engine control functions through Java Native Interfaces (JNI).
